# Reflect

Turn observed behavior into the smallest justified improvement.

## Gather evidence

Review the objective, decisions, corrections, failures, verification results, and user feedback. Identify where the process saved effort, created rework, missed evidence, or required repeated instruction.

## Classify the lesson

Distinguish a one-off circumstance, project convention, tool limitation, skill-routing problem, missing procedure, and enforceable mechanical rule. Put project-specific facts in project guidance. Prefer a script, lint, or check for deterministic constraints. Reserve skill changes for reusable judgment or workflow.

## Test the proposal

State the observed failure and the new behavior that should result. Check whether an existing skill already owns it. Propose a narrow edit and a realistic scenario that would demonstrate improvement. Do not broaden a skill based on speculative edge cases.

## Boundaries

Do not edit skills or project rules unless the request authorizes changes. Preserve unrelated existing instructions. Report when evidence is too weak to justify a change.

## Output

Return the observations, lessons, destination for each lesson, proposed minimal change, and validation scenario.
